As of 15:14 UTC on April 29, 2026, regulatory 13F filings confirm that Lone Pine Capital, the $42 billion hedge fund led by Stephen Mandel, cut its stake in Capital One by 10.3% quarter-over-quarter in the fourth quarter of 2025, holding just under 2.3 million COF shares at period end. COF ranks 4th on the list of non-AI holdings that have dragged on Lone Pine’s 2026 performance, as the fund’s underweight to AI-related equities has left it trailing the S&P 500 by 310 basis points year to date. Expert Insights

Lone Pine’s stake trim is a context-specific portfolio decision that should not be interpreted as a signal of underlying weakness for COF, per proprietary analysis from our consumer finance research team. Mandel’s fund is playing catch-up on AI exposure after a slow start to 2026, so it is pruning non-core, slower-growth holdings to fund new AI positions, not selling names with deteriorating fundamentals. The Q1 2026 EPS miss is largely a non-event for long-term investors, as the one-time Brex integration costs are transitory, and core operating earnings adjusted for those costs came in 3.2% above consensus estimates. The 51.7% YoY jump in NII reflects COF’s successful positioning to benefit from elevated U.S. interest rates and 12% YoY growth in average card balances, as prime consumer spending remains resilient despite broader macroeconomic uncertainty. COF’s industry-leading CET1 ratio and liquidity buffer also provide substantial downside protection in the event of a mild consumer credit downturn projected for H2 2026. The Venture X and Brex integration catalysts remain underpriced by the market, in our view. Venture X cardholders grew 28% YoY to 7.2 million as of Q1 2026, with average annual spend per cardholder of $29,400, more than double the industry average for premium travel cards. This segment is on track to contribute 18% of COF’s total operating profit by 2028, up from 9% in 2025. The Brex acquisition, meanwhile, opens up a high-margin SMB market that COF had little access to prior to 2025, with projected incremental operating profit of $1.1 billion by 2029 from the integration. For investors, COF presents a clear tradeoff: its 4.2% dividend yield, discounted valuation, and strong downside protection make it an attractive pick for value and income-focused portfolios, with a projected 12% annual total return over the next 3 years. However, for growth-oriented investors with higher risk tolerance, leading AI stocks positioned to benefit from onshoring trends and current tariff policies offer far higher upside potential, with projected 3-year annual returns of 35% or higher, which explains Lone Pine’s tactical reallocation. Net institutional flows for COF remain positive year to date, with value funds offsetting selling pressure from growth funds rotating to AI, indicating limited near-term downside risk for the stock.
